Not that I'd do it but I think this is an interesting proposition for someone who wants basic FI power for a track car without any of the draw backs. Lighter than the base FA20, forget the added weight a turbo or SC kit will add, far more reliable, also finding a replacement if you do manage to pop the engine would be cheaper and easier than replacing the FA20, for those who aren't interested in V8 power levels.
That said, there are problems. Like any swap, good luck getting everything working. ABS and TC are the biggest hurdles but even just getting basic things like AC, speedo and tach working can be difficult. And finally, as others have mentioned, you can get a V8 which will put out way more power for just a bit more cost (in some cases, even cheaper if you're willing to use an old truck engine) and not any more effort. Also, the LS swap has been done and is well documented and help is available but getting help with an LF/LG swap might be challenging and impossible without the first question being asked is "why aren't you doing an LS?"
